Methane combustion was studied by the Westbrook and Dryer model. This well-established simplified mechanism is very useful in combustion science, for computational effort can be notably reduced. In the inversion procedure to be studied, rate constants are obtained from [CO] concentration data. However, when inherent experimental errors in chemical concentrations are considered, an ill-conditioned inverse problem must be solved for which appropriate mathematical algorithms are needed. A recurrent neural network was chosen due to its numerical stability and robustness. The proposed methodology was compared against Simplex and Levenberg-Marquardt, the most used methods for optimization problems.

If the mental can affect, or be affected by, the physical, then the mental must itself be physical. Otherwise the physical world would not be explanatorily closed. But it is closed. There are reasons to hold that materialism (in both its reductive and non-reductive varieties) is false. So how are we to explain the apparent responsiveness of the physical to the mental and vice versa? The only possible solution seems to be this: physical objects are really projections or isomorphs of objects whose essential properties are mental. (A slightly less accurate way of putting this would be to say: the constitutive - i.e. the non-structural and non-phenomenal - properties of physical objects are mental, i.e. are such as we are used to encountering only in "introspection".) The chair, qua thing that I can know through sense perception, and through hypotheses based strictly thereupon, is a kind of shadow of an object that is exactly like it, except that this other objects essential properties are mental. This line of thought, though radically counterintuitive, explains the apparent responsiveness of the mental to the physical, and vice versa, without being open to any of the criticisms to which materialism, dualistic interaction ism, and epiphenomenalism are open.

Rising population, rapid urbanisation and growing industrialisation have severely stressed water quality and its availability in Malawi. In addition, financial and institutional problems and the expanding agro industry have aggravated this problem. The situation is worsened by depleting water resources and pollution from untreated sewage and industrial effluent. The increasing scarcity of clean water calls for the need for appropriate management of available water resources. There is also demand for a training system for conceptual design and evaluation for wastewater treatment in order to build the capacity for technical service providers and environmental practitioners in the country. It is predicted that Malawi will face a water stress situation by 2025. In the city of Blantyre, this situation is aggravated by the serious pollution threat from the grossly inadequate sewage treatment capacity. This capacity is only 23.5% of the wastewater being generated presently. In addition, limited or non-existent industrial effluent treatment has contributed to the severe water quality degradation. This situation poses a threat to the ecologically fragile and sensitive receiving water courses within the city. This water is used for domestic purposes further downstream. This manuscript outlines the legal and policy framework for wastewater treatment in Malawi. The manuscript also evaluates the existing wastewater treatment systems in Blantyre. This evaluation aims at determining if the effluent levels at the municipal plants conform to existing standards and guidelines and other associated policy and regulatory frameworks. The raw material at all the three municipal plants is sewage. The typical wastewater parameters are Biochemical Oxygen Demand (BOD5), Chemical Oxygen Demand (COD), and Total Suspended Solids (TSS). The treatment target is BOD5, COD, and TSS reduction. Typical wastewater parameters at the wastewater treatment plant at MDW&S textile and garments factory are BOD5 and COD. The treatment target is to reduce BOD5 and COD. The manuscript further evaluates a design approach of the three municipal wastewater treatment plants in the city and the wastewater treatment plant at Mapeto David Whitehead & Sons (MDW&S) textile and garments factory. This evaluation utilises case-based design and case-based reasoning principles in the ED-WAVE tool to determine if there is potential for the tool in Blantyre. The manuscript finally evaluates the technology selection process for appropriate wastewater treatment systems for the city of Blantyre. The criteria for selection of appropriate wastewater treatment systems are discussed. Decision support tools and the decision tree making process for technology selection are also discussed. Based on the treatment targets and design criteria at the eight cases evaluated in this manuscript in reference to similar cases in the ED-WAVE tool, this work confirms the practical use of case-based design and case-based reasoning principles in the ED-WAVE tool in the design and evaluation of wastewater treatment 6 systems in sub-Sahara Africa, using Blantyre, Malawi, as the case study area. After encountering a new situation, already collected decision scenarios (cases) are invoked and modified in order to arrive at a particular design alternative. What is necessary, however, is to appropriately modify the case arrived at through the Case Study Manager in order to come up with a design appropriate to the local situation taking into account technical, socio-economic and environmental aspects. This work provides a training system for conceptual design and evaluation for wastewater treatment.

Mäns våld mot kvinnor i parrelationer är ett förekommande problem i det finländska samhället. Som en moralisk fråga råder det ingen tvekan om att våld i parrelationer är orätt. Den moraliska diskussionen kan ändå inte stanna där. När våldsproblematiken studeras närmare träder flera aspekter av moralfilosofiskt intresse fram. Detta är dock sammanlänkat med hela avhandlingens utgångspunkt: att moralfrågor i första hand är frågor i första person. Det handlar om hur var och en av oss som de personer vi är förhåller oss till andra människor i olika situationer. Det handlar om hur varje enskild person berörs av, möter eller står tyst inför t.ex. en problematik som våld i parrelationer. Genom den här utgångspunkten problematiserar avhandlingen en vanlig syn på etik och moral som en uppsättning yttre regler eller som något vi helt objektivt kan resonera kring utan att själva egentligen beröras och bli indragna i det vi diskuterar, eller utan hänsyn till dem som faktiskt berörs. Tyngdpunkten i avhandlingen läggs på en moralisk begreppslig undersökning kring ett antal begrepp som stiger fram som relevanta i mötet med våld i parrelationer. De för avhandlingen centrala begreppen är offentligt-privat, rättvisa, rättigheter, makt, skam, skuld, förlåtelse, omsorg, tillit och ansvar. I avhandlingen har jag beskrivit, kritiskt analyserat samt fördjupat en förståelse av dessa begrepp och uttryck som både rör ett individ- och ett samhällsplan. Hur dessa begrepp och uttryck används och fungerar i olika sammanhang uttrycker moraliska förhållningssätt gentemot våld, offer och förövare. I avhandlingen synliggörs detta och en konkret förankring sker med hjälp av följande material: finländskt lagstiftningsmaterial (förarbeten till lagar som berör våld i parrelationer under perioden 1991-2006) och berättelser av kvinnor som upplevt våld. Den begreppsliga analysen, där bl.a. olika feministiska teoretiker används, visar att språket inte är neutralt. Språket kan vara färgat av flera självklara förutsättningar och distanserande begrepp kan användas på ett sådant sätt att det moraliskt mest centrala och brännande döljs.

Kvinnors känsla av oro och rädsla inför förlossningen har under de senaste årtiondena intresserat forskare inom en medicinsk kontext, framför allt i Sverige och Finland. Den obstetriska och psykologiska forskningen har strävat efter att definiera, finna metoder för att mäta samt klassificera dessa känslor. Begreppet förlossningsrädsla används i dag ofta såväl inom den medicinska diskursen som bland allmänheten som ett samlande begrepp för att beskriva föderskors rädsla både inför, under och efter förlossningen. Trots detta finns det ändå ingen allmänt vedertagen definition av eller enhetliga kriterier för vad som skall inkluderas i begreppet. Förlossningsrädsla har konstruerats och etablerats som ett till synes objektivt medicinskt definierat fenomen och vården av förlossningsrädsla har institutionaliserats inom specialsjukvården. Däremot har de praktiker och institutioner som bidragit till att skapa förlossningsrädsla som ett vetenskapligt faktum, en svart låda, blivit osynliga. I "Rädsla inför förlossningen – ett uppenbart kliniskt problem? Konstruktionen av förlossningsrädsla som en medicinsk kategori" granskas uppkomsten, etableringen och institutionaliseringen av förlossningsrädsla som en medicinsk kategori inom vetenskaplig forskningslitteratur i Sverige och Finland. I fokus för analysen står processer av kunskapsproduktion genom vilka förlossningsrädsla formuleras som en specifik medicinsk kategori. Förlossningsrädsla som begrepp och kategori kan beskrivas som ett gränsöverskridande objekt som ständigt reproduceras och konsolideras genom den pågående forskningen.

The prevailing undergraduate medical training process still favors disconnection and professional distancing from social needs. The Brazilian Ministries of Education and Health, through the National Curriculum Guidelines, the Incentives Program for Changes in the Medical Curriculum (PROMED), and the National Program for Reorientation of Professional Training in Health (PRO-SAÚDE), promoted the stimulus for an effective connection between medical institutions and the Unified National Health System (SUS). In accordance to the new paradigm for medical training, the Centro Universitário Serra dos Órgãos (UNIFESO) established a teaching plan in 2005 using active methodologies, specifically problem-based learning (PBL). Research was conducted through semi-structured interviews with third-year undergraduate students at the UNIFESO Medical School. The results were categorized as proposed by Bardin's thematic analysis, with the purpose of verifying the students' impressions of the new curriculum. Active methodologies proved to be well-accepted by students, who defined them as exciting and inclusive of theory and practice in medical education.

In this paper I am concerned with the problem of applying the notion of rigidity to general terms. In Naming and Necessity, Kripke has clearly suggested that we should include some general terms among the rigid ones, namely, those common nouns semantically correlated with natural substances, species and phenomena, in general, natural kinds -'water', 'tiger', 'heat'- and some adjectives -'red', 'hot', 'loud'. However, the notion of rigidity has been defined for singular terms; after all, the notion that Kripke has provided us with is the notion of a rigid designator. But general terms do not designate single individuals: rather, they apply to many of them. In sum, the original concept of rigidity cannot be straightforwardly applied to general terms: it has to be somehow redefined in order to make it cover them. As is known, two main positions have been put forward to accomplish that task: the identity of designation conception, according to which a rigid general term is one that designates the same property or kind in all possible worlds, and the essentialist conception, which conceives of a rigid general term as an essentialist one, namely, a term that expresses an essential property of an object. My purpose in the present paper is to defend a particular version of the identity of designation conception: on the proposed approach, a rigid general term will be one that expresses the same property in all possible worlds and names the property it expresses. In my opinion, the position can be established on the basis of an inference to the best explanation of our intuitive interpretation and evaluation, relative to counterfactual circumstances, of statements containing different kinds of general terms, which is strictly analogous to our intuitive interpretation and evaluation, relative to such circumstances, of statements containing different kinds of singular ones. I will argue that it is possible to offer a new solution to the trivialization problem that is thought to threaten all versions of the identity of designation conception of rigidity. Finally, I will also sketch a solution to the so-called 'over-generalization and under-generalization problems', both closely related to the above-mentioned one.

This study investigated the regeneration variation of five commercially valuable tree species in relation to different intensities of felling in fourteen 4-ha plots in an area under experimental forest management. This experiment was carried out in a typical Amazonian tropical forest sample on "terra-firme," in Manaus (AM). Plots were logged 7 and 8 years (1987 and 1988), or 3 years (1993) before the study. All trees with height greater than 2 m, and diameter at breast height (DBH) smaller than 10 cm were measured. Only Aniba hostmanniana, Ocotea aciphylla, Licaria pachycarpa, Eschweilera coriacea and Goupia glabra were sufficiently common for individual analyses. These species have high timber values in the local market. Eight years after logging, the species responded differently to logging intensities. The numbers of individuals of Goupia glabra and Aniba hostmanniana were positively related to the intensity of logging, while Ocotea aciphylla, Licaria pachycarpa, and Eschweilera coriacea showed no statistically significant response. In the most recently (1993) logged areas, Goupia glabra and Aniba hostmanniana had higher numbers of individuals than the control plots.

The characterization of different ecological groups in a forest formation/succession is unclear. To better define the different successional classes, we have to consider ecophysiological aspects, such as the capacity to use or dissipate the light energy available. The main objective of this work was to assess the chlorophyll fluorescence emission of tropical tree species growing in a gap of a semi-deciduous forest. Three species of different ecological groups were selected: Croton floribundus Spreng. (pioneer, P), Astronium graveolens Jacq. (early secondary, Si), and Esenbeckia febrifuga A. Juss. (late secondary, St). The potential (Fv/Fm) and effective (deltaF/Fm') quantum efficiency of photosystem II, apparent electron transport rate (ETR), non-photochemical (qN) and photochemical (qP) quenching of fluorescence were evaluated, using a modulated fluorometer, between 7:30 and 11:00 h. Values of Fv/Fm remained constant in St, decreasing in P and Si after 9:30 h, indicating the occurrence of photoinhibition. Concerning the measurements taken under light conditions (deltaF/Fm', ETR, qP and qN), P and Si showed better photochemical performance, i.e., values of deltaF/Fm', ETR and qP were higher than St when light intensity was increased. Values of qN indicated that P and Si had an increasing tendency of dissipating the excess of energy absorbed by the leaf, whereas the opposite was found for St. The principal component analysis (PCA), considering all evaluated parameters, showed a clear distinction between St, P and Si, with P and Si being closer. The PCA results suggest that chlorophyll fluorescence may be a potential tool to differentiate tree species from distinct successional groups.

The objective of this work was to define the optimal conditions for invertase assay, seeking to determine the ideal parameters for the different isoenzymes of leaf and bark tissues in adult rubber trees. Assays of varying pH, sucrose concentration and temperature of the reaction medium were conducted for the two investigated isoenzymes. The results pointed out the existence of two different pH related isoforms for the two analyzed tissues, with an isoenzyme being more active at pH 5,5 and the other at neutral/alkaline pH. Leaf blade isoenzymes presented similar values for substrate concentration, whereas the bark isoenzyme presented maximum values below those previously reported. The assays at different temperatures presented similar values for leaf isoenzymes, though they have differed significantly among the obtained values.
